<subSubSection pageId="0" pageNumber="27" type="two subspecies of p. minor are recognised in the territory encompassed by flora iberica. a key to their identification is given below">
<paragraph pageId="0" pageNumber="27">
Two subspecies of
<taxonomicName family="Gramineae" kingdom="Plantae" lsidName="P. minor" order="Poales" pageId="0" pageNumber="27" rank="species" species="minor">
<emphasis italics="true" pageId="0" pageNumber="27">P. minor</emphasis>
</taxonomicName>
are recognised in the territory encompassed by
<emphasis italics="true" pageId="0" pageNumber="27">Flora iberica</emphasis>
. A key to their identification is given below:
</paragraph>
<paragraph pageId="0" pageNumber="27">
<table inLine="true" pageId="0" pageNumber="27">
<tr pageId="0" pageNumber="27">
<td colspan="1" pageId="0" pageNumber="27" rowspan="1">1</td>
<td colspan="1" pageId="0" pageNumber="27" rowspan="1">Blades of most leaves conduplicate, rarely flat, those of basal and shoot leaves 0.4-1.6(-2.1) mm wide; branches of the inflorescence flexuous; spikelets ovate-oblong; lemma hairy at the nerves and the base, hairs of the latter usually longer than the width of the lemma; anthers 0.8-1.1 mm</td>
<td colspan="1" pageId="0" pageNumber="27" rowspan="1">
<emphasis bold="true" pageId="0" pageNumber="27">
a.
<taxonomicName authority="subsp. minor" class="Liliopsida" family="Poaceae" genus="Poa" higherTaxonomySource="CoL" kingdom="Plantae" lsidName="Poa minor subsp. minor" order="Poales" pageId="0" pageNumber="27" phylum="Tracheophyta" rank="subSpecies" species="minor" subSpecies="minor">Poa minor subsp. minor</taxonomicName>
</emphasis>
</td>
</tr>
<tr pageId="0" pageNumber="27">
<td colspan="1" pageId="0" pageNumber="27" rowspan="1">-</td>
<td colspan="1" pageId="0" pageNumber="27" rowspan="1">Blades of most leaves flat, rarely conduplicate, those of basal ones 1.5-2.3 mm wide; branches of the inflorescence straight; spikelets oblong; lemma glabrous or only weakly hairy at the nerves; anthers (1-)1.2-1.7 mm</td>
<td colspan="1" pageId="0" pageNumber="27" rowspan="1">
<emphasis bold="true" pageId="0" pageNumber="27">
b.
<taxonomicName class="Liliopsida" family="Poaceae" genus="Poa" higherTaxonomySource="CoL" kingdom="Plantae" lsidName="Poa minor subsp. nevadensis" order="Poales" pageId="0" pageNumber="27" phylum="Tracheophyta" rank="subSpecies" species="minor" subSpecies="nevadensis">Poa minor subsp. nevadensis</taxonomicName>
</emphasis>
</td>
</tr>
</table>
</paragraph>
